// Licensed Materials - Property of IBM // IBM Cognos Products: rs // (C) Copyright IBM Corp. 2003, 2022. // US Government Users Restricted Rights - Use, duplication or disclosure restricted by GSA ADP Schedule Contract with IBM Corp. define(["text!cchl/res/FMRequestTemplates.xml"],function(_145){"use strict";var _iy=0;var _xg4=1;var _n33=2;var _v42=3;var _yr1=4;var _u42=5;var _kn=6;var _rse=["folder","hierarchyFolder","measureFolder","measure","queryItemFolder","querySubject","queryItem","filter","calculation","dimension","hierarchy","level","member","hierarchyNamedSet"];function _mzf(){this._nij={};Object.defineProperties(this,{ _2aj:{get:this._wbg,enumerable: true},_nij:{enumerable: false,value: this._nij},_dhd:{get:this._e2a,enumerable: false}});};_mzf.prototype._wbg=function(){switch(this._l0n){case "member":return this._0hn;case "model":return this._76i;}return this._nij._1tl;};_mzf.prototype._e2a=function(){if(this._nij._29a){return "MT_"+this._nij._1tl;}return this._nij._1tl;};function _e4j(_g6k, _z98){this._zij=_g6k;this._rv7=_z98;this._r7a=[];this._anh();this._9ue=false;}_e4j.prototype._t2g=function(){return this._zij;};_e4j.prototype._anh=function(){this._wd3={};this._sr5={};this._gfd={};this._2t2={};this._vb2={};this._c21={};this._iu7=null;this._sd3=null;this._3e3=null;this._dt2=null;this._qd3=null;this._1y1=null;this._cb1=null;this._jp6=null;this._3m1=null; this._9ue=false;};_e4j.prototype._zmk=function(){return Application.SharedState.Get('isViewer');};_e4j.prototype._hib=function(_a9m){if(_a9m){return 'start_atPath="' + _cgm._e8j( _a9m.replace( /\$/g, "$$$$" ) ) + '"'; }return this._zmk()?'':'start_atPath=""';};_e4j.prototype._w5=function(_0gl){if(!this._921){this._921=this._hl5(_0gl);return this._921;}else {return this._921.then(function(_pi3){if(_pi3._8ik&&_pi3._8ik()){return _pi3;}return this._hl5(_0gl);}.bind(this),function(_606){return _606;}.bind(this));}};_e4j.prototype._yfe=function(){if(this._iu7){return this._iu7;}if(!_qkk._qik("UsePartialModelRequest")){this._iu7=this._o2a().then(function(_7qf){return this._yz9(this._bk(_7qf, _n33));}.bind(this));return this._iu7;}var _0um=Q.defer();var _0gl=this._2g6("ModelItemsRequest").replace(/@START_AT_PATH@/g, this._hib("")).replace( "@DEPTH@", "2" ).replace( "@CONSTRAINTS@", "" );this._w5(_0gl).done(function(_yal){var _63e={};var _5um=_yal._8ik();if(_5um){_63e._rfm=_5um;}else{_63e._wzc=_yal._w75();}_0um.resolve(this._yz9(_63e));}.bind(this));this._iu7=_0um.promise;return this._iu7;};_e4j.prototype._697=function(){if(this._sd3){return this._sd3;}this._sd3=Q.all([this._u81(), this._n56()]).spread(function(_63e,_i9l){return this._rt3(_63e, _i9l);}.bind(this));return this._sd3;};_e4j.prototype._rt3=function(_63e,_i9l){var _rbn=new _mzf();_rbn._l0n="model";_rbn._76i=this._zij._j0n;_rbn._29a=true;if(_63e._rfm){_rbn._i0n=_1ke._wfe(this._zij._j0n).defaultName;_rbn._rfm=this._10a(_63e._rfm);return _rbn;}var _0y6=_63e._wzc;if (!_7hn._ij8(_0y6, ".//*[self::dimension | self::hierarchy | self::member]")){return null;}var _rjf=_7hn._ij8(_0y6, "package");var _bbc=_7hn._ij8(_0y6, "folder");_8qn._ny2(_rbn, _rjf, {"name":"_i0n","description":"_ole","screenTip":"_3hn"});var _qc9=_bbc.cloneNode(true);var nl=_7hn._x5g(_qc9, ".//hierarchy[@rootMUN][@multiRoot='0']");var d=_qc9.ownerDocument;for(var i=0; i');}var _dsf=_94f.join("");if(_2nj.length==1){return '' + _dsf + '';}return '' + _dsf + "";};var _tu7=null;_e4j.prototype._2g6=function(_aae){if(!_tu7){_tu7={};var d=_8qn._dhe(_145);var nl=_7hn._x5g(d, "//RequestTemplate");for(var i=0; i